Windsor police seek help from the public over the weekend to identify suspects related to vehicle and credit card theft.
At around 9:30 a.m. on Sunday, March 9, police responded to reports of stolen vehicles in the 2100 block of Huron Church Road.
Police said a male suspect allegedly entered the victim’s vehicle through an unlocked door and found a spare key in the victim’s wallet before driving away. The victim’s credit card was then used to purchase items at a gas station near Huron Church Road and Tecumseh Road West.
The suspect was described as a black male, about five feet 10 inches tall and slim.
He wore a grey and black plaid jacket, a camouflage hooded sweatshirt, black pants and black Nike shoes for the last time.
The stolen vehicle has not been found in the 2017 white GMC terrain, and the Ontario license plate CVKM987 has not been found.
